Ipecac is commonly made from alcohol extraction of the dried root of Cephaelis ipecacuanha and Cephaelis acuminata, and its active alkaloids are emetine and cephaeline 13). It acts locally on the lining of the stomach to produce irritation and it also acts on the brain to cause the effect. What does Ipecac taste like?
